personalized care. Job Summary: We are seeking a highly motivated
and skilled Clinical Athletic Trainer to join our dynamic team. The
ideal candidate will have a strong background in sports medicine
and rehabilitation, with a focus on providing high-quality,
patient-centered care. This role involves working collaboratively
with our multidisciplinary team to develop and implement
individualized treatment plans for our patients. Key
Responsibilities: Assist with conducting comprehensive assessments
of patients to identify injuries, conditions, and limitations.
Develop and implement personalized treatment plans in collaboration
with physical therapists, occupational therapists, chiropractors,
and acupuncturists. Provide hands-on therapeutic interventions,
including manual therapy, therapeutic exercises, and modalities.
Educate patients on injury prevention, proper body mechanics, and
healthy lifestyle choices. Monitor and document patient progress,
adjusting treatment plans as necessary to ensure optimal outcomes.
Assist in the development and implementation of injury prevention
programs for athletes and active individuals. Participate in team
meetings and case conferences to discuss patient care and
collaborate on treatment strategies. Maintain up-to-date knowledge
of best practices and advancements in sports medicine and
rehabilitation. Ensure compliance with all regulatory and
professional standards of care. Qualifications: Bachelor’s or
Master’s degree in Athletic Training or related field. Current
certification and licensure as an Athletic Trainer (ATC) in the
state of New Jersey. Strong knowledge of anatomy, physiology,
biomechanics, and therapeutic interventions. Excellent
interpersonal and communication skills, with the ability to work
effectively in a team-oriented environment. Commitment to ongoing
professional development and staying current with industry trends.
Experience working with a diverse patient population, including
